Inspired by the current situation the world is going through, artist Kim McCarty decided to take her paintbrushes to enlighten us with her watercolors.

McCarthy’s paintings vary in sizes and prices, ranging from 14 x 12 in. to 45 x 76 in. and $3,500-$18,000. Please note that the photos below, taken with my camera, may not reflect the exact colors used by McCarty.

Kim McCarty, who is the wife of restaurateur Michael McCarty, (b. 1956 Los Angeles, CA) received her Bachelor of Fine Arts from Art Center College of Design in Pasadena, CA and her Master in Fine Arts from the University of California, Los Angeles. Her work is included in the collections of the Hammer Museum of Art, Los Angeles, CA, The Museum of Modern Art, New York, NY and the Honolulu Academy of Art. She currently lives and works in Los Angeles.
